What is DevOps and Why It Matters
DevOps is more than just a combination of development and operations—it is a cultural and professional movement that emphasizes communication, collaboration, and integration between software developers and IT operations teams. By implementing DevOps practices, organizations can accelerate software releases, reduce failure rates, and improve recovery times.
The growing demand for skilled DevOps professionals has made DevOps course training an essential stepping stone for IT professionals who aim to advance their careers. Whether you are a developer, system administrator, or IT project manager, understanding DevOps principles can significantly enhance your professional value.
Key Components of DevOps
A comprehensive DevOps course training typically covers several key areas:
-
Continuous Integration and Continuous Deployment (CI/CD):
CI/CD pipelines automate the process of integrating code changes, testing them, and deploying them into production environments. Learning CI/CD helps organizations release software faster while maintaining quality. -
Infrastructure as Code (IaC):
IaC enables teams to manage and provision infrastructure using code rather than manual processes. Tools like Terraform and Ansible are commonly taught in DevOps training programs. -
Monitoring and Logging:
DevOps emphasizes proactive monitoring and logging to identify system issues before they impact end-users. Training programs often include hands-on experience with tools like Prometheus, Grafana, and ELK Stack. -
Collaboration and Communication:
DevOps is fundamentally about breaking down silos between teams. Effective communication strategies, agile methodologies, and collaboration tools are essential topics in any quality DevOps course training.

Popular Tools Taught in DevOps Training
A robust DevOps course training program exposes learners to widely-used tools in the DevOps ecosystem:
-
Version Control: Git, GitHub, GitLab
-
CI/CD Tools: Jenkins, Travis CI, CircleCI
-
Containerization: Docker, Kubernetes
-
Configuration Management: Ansible, Chef, Puppet
-
Cloud Platforms: AWS, Azure, Google Cloud
-
Monitoring Tools: Prometheus, Grafana, ELK Stack
Mastering these tools not only prepares you for technical roles but also demonstrates your capability to manage complex workflows efficiently.
